Organic Wines

 

If you're confused about organic wines, then you're not alone. Different countries have different definitions as to what, precisely, makes a wine organic. In Europe, an organic wine is one which is made using grapes and farming techniques which are earth- and nutrition-friendly, and with a minimum (usually 40 to 60 parts per million) of sulfites.

 

In the United States, however, an "organic wine" is one that meets all these earth and nutrition-friendly requirements--but has no added sulfites. And this is where the confusion begins. The USDA has stated that, because some individuals have an allergic reaction to sulfites, wines which are labelled "organic" must be free of added sulfites. "Added" is in italics here, because there is no such thing as sulfite-free wine. Sulfites are a naturally occurring phenomenon during the fermentation process.

 

Therefore, domestic "organic" wines are those which are made without additional sulfites. So what's the big deal? The big deal is that adding just a few sulfites helps makes wines stable and drinkable. They are the insurance that the $7, or $20, or $40 bucks you've just paid really is for a lovely wine, not just for overpriced vinegar. When you buy wines that are made without the addition of extra sulfites, you're taking this chance each and every time. One bottle may be fine. The one next to it, who knows?
